A project manager is selecting a vendor for a critical project component that must meet specific technical requirements and be delivered within a strict deadline. Which of the following vendor evaluation techniques would BEST ensure the selected vendor can fulfill these needs?
Evaluating the vendors' technical approach allows the project manager to assess whether a vendor can meet the specific technical requirements and deliver within the required timeframe. This technique focuses on the vendor's proposed methods and solutions, ensuring they align with the project's needs. While cost considerations, prequalification status, and financial capacity are important, they do not directly address the vendor's ability to meet technical and scheduling demands. Therefore, prioritizing the assessment of the technical approach is the best way to select a vendor capable of fulfilling these critical needs.
